Understanding Cashback Programmes: Mechanics and Industry Significance
Cashback programmes are distinct from traditional bonuses; instead of offering a single deposit match, they provide returning players with a percentage of their losses over a specified period. Such programmes not only mitigate players’ perceived risk but also promote ongoing engagement and trust.
For example, a typical cashback scheme might offer 5% cashback on weekly losses up to £200. This creates a safety net that appeals to high-frequency players, incentivising continued play while fostering a sense of loyalty that is less transactional and more relationship-focused.
| Feature | Details |
|---|---|
| Percentage Offered | Typically 2% to 10% |
| Eligible Games | Slots, live casino, table games |
| Claim Frequency | Weekly, monthly, or event-based |
| Withdrawal Conditions | Wagering requirements or playthrough thresholds often apply |
